Understanding Your Mr. Coffee Machine

Before diving into the troubleshooting process, it’s essential to understand how your Mr. Coffee machine operates. The basics of its functionality include:

  • Brewing Mechanism: Most Mr. Coffee machines use a simple implementation of the drip brewing method, which relies on a water reservoir, heating element, and a filter basket.
  • Control Panel: On many models, the control panel includes switches for power, brewing, and timer settings.
  • Internal Components: Various components such as the water reservoir, heating element, and a pump contribute to the machine’s overall functionality.

Knowing how your machine works can help you identify potential issues when it doesn’t operate correctly.

Common Issues That Cause Mr. Coffee Machines to Malfunction

When your Mr. Coffee machine fails, it can be attributed to several prevalent issues. Understanding these can guide you in troubleshooting your device effectively.

Power Issues

One of the most apparent problems is a lack of power. If the machine does not respond at all, it may be a straightforward problem with the power source or the machine itself.

Check the Power Supply

  1. Make sure the machine is plugged into a working electrical outlet. It’s easy to overlook, but loose connections can result in power loss.
  2. Inspect the power cord for any visible damages, such as fraying or cuts. If the cord is damaged, replacing it might be imperative.
  3. Try plugging a different appliance into the socket to ascertain whether the issue lies with the outlet or the coffee maker.

Water Supply Issues

Another common reason for a malfunctioning Mr. Coffee machine is related to its water supply. If you notice that the machine isn’t brewing or the water doesn’t flow through, read on for potential causes.

Water Reservoir Problems

  • Ensure that the water reservoir is filled adequately. If the reservoir is empty, the machine will not brew.
  • Check for proper placement. If it’s not seated correctly, the machine may not work as intended.

Clogging and Cleaning Issues

Over time, coffee residue and mineral build-up can negatively impact your coffee maker’s functionality. Regular cleaning is essential to maintaining optimal performance.

Cleaning the Brew Basket

The brew basket must be kept clear of coffee grounds and debris for the best brewing experience. Here’s how to ensure it stays clean:

  • Remove the brew basket and wash it with warm, soapy water after each use.
  • Check for any residues in the filter holder that could obstruct the flow of water.

Descaling Your Coffee Machine

Mineral deposits can accumulate inside the machine over time, resulting in clogs. Here’s how to descale it effectively:

  1. Prepare a descaling solution using equal parts water and white vinegar, or purchase a commercial descaling solution.
  2. Fill the water reservoir with the solution and run a brew cycle without coffee grounds.
  3. Allow the solution to sit for 20-30 minutes, then run two or three cycles with clean water to rinse.

Heating Element Malfunctions

If you find that your Mr. Coffee machine is not brewing hot coffee, it could be due to a malfunctioning heating element.

Identifying Heating Issues

  • Listen for the sound of the heating element. If you hear no sound, it could indicate that the heating element has failed.
  • When brewing, touch the carafe’s surface. If it’s lukewarm, the heating element may not be functioning correctly.

Control Panel and Settings Issues

Sometimes, the control panel might lead to operational issues if not set correctly.

Resetting the Machine

Performing a reset can resolve many temporary issues:

  1. Unplug the machine from the wall.
  2. Wait for at least a minute before plugging it back in.
  3. Once plugged in, try to perform a brew cycle again.

Check Settings and Timer

Some machines come with programmable settings. Ensure that these settings haven’t accidentally altered, preventing the machine from working correctly.

Warning Signs of a Major Malfunction

While many problems can be fixed with relative ease, some warning signs indicate that your coffee machine may need professional repair or replacement.

Unusual Noises

If your machine produces strange sounds such as clicking, hissing, or excessive bubbling, it could point to serious internal problems.

Leaking Water

Water leaks can indicate internal failing seals or cracks in the reservoir. If leaks persist after cleaning, it might necessitate a deeper inspection.

SymptomPossible CauseRecommended Action
No PowerPower supply or broken cordCheck outlet, replace cord if damaged
Water Not BrewingClogged filters or insufficient waterClean filters, ensure reservoirs are filled
Cool CoffeeFaulty heating elementCheck for sounds, consider repair/replacement
Unusual NoiseInternal malfunctionSeek professional inspection

Preventative Maintenance Tips

Keeping your Mr. Coffee machine in tip-top shape enhances durability and performance. Here are some preventative maintenance tips:

Regular Cleaning

Implement a habit of cleaning your machine after every use. Beyond just the brew basket, pay attention to the water reservoir and any other removable components.

Use Filtered Water

Filtered or bottled water can significantly reduce mineral buildup, leading to a longer lifespan for your machine.

Follow the Manual

Always consult the user manual for specific guidelines tailored for your model. This ensures you’re following the manufacturer’s recommendations.

When to Seek Professional Help

If you have diligently followed these troubleshooting steps and your Mr. Coffee machine remains unresponsive, it may be time to seek professional assistance. Repairing machines that are under warranty is often more beneficial than discarding them.

What should I do if my Mr. Coffee machine won’t turn on?

If your Mr. Coffee machine refuses to turn on, the first step is to check the power source. Ensure that it is securely plugged into a working outlet, and try using a different outlet to rule out the possibility of a faulty socket. Inspect the power cord for any visible damage, as frayed or broken cords can prevent the machine from receiving electricity.

If the machine still doesn’t power on after checking the outlet and cord, the issue may lie within the machine itself. It’s possible that a fuse inside the coffee maker has blown. Refer to the user manual for instructions on checking the internal components, or contact customer support for further assistance. It may be necessary to seek professional repair services if the issue cannot be resolved.

Why is my Mr. Coffee machine not brewing coffee?

There are several reasons why your Mr. Coffee machine may not be brewing coffee. First, ensure there is enough water in the reservoir and that the coffee grounds are properly placed in the filter basket. Sometimes, if the water level is too low or the grounds are improperly loaded, the machine won’t function as intended.

If you’ve confirmed that both water and coffee grounds are correctly placed, inspect the machine for any clogs or build-up. Mineral deposits can accumulate inside the coffee maker over time, affecting its brewing capabilities. Regularly descaling your machine using a vinegar solution can help prevent these issues and ensure your coffee maker brews smoothly.

What should I do if my Mr. Coffee machine is leaking water?

If you notice water leaking from your Mr. Coffee machine, the first step is to identify the source of the leak. Check the water reservoir to ensure it is properly seated in its compartment. If it’s not aligned correctly, it can easily cause leaks. Also, inspect the water reservoir for cracks or damage, which may require replacement.

Another possible cause of leaks is a clogged or dirty filter basket. If the basket is not secured well, it can spill water during the brewing process. Clean the filter area and ensure the basket clicks into place firmly. If these measures do not solve the issue, consult the user manual for additional troubleshooting steps, or consider contacting customer support.

How do I clean my Mr. Coffee machine?

Cleaning your Mr. Coffee machine is essential for maintaining its performance and ensuring great-tasting coffee. To start, remove and wash the carafe, filter basket, and removable parts in warm, soapy water. Use a soft sponge or cloth to avoid scratching surfaces, and ensure all parts are thoroughly rinsed and dried before reassembling.

In addition to cleaning removable parts, it’s important to descale your coffee maker regularly. Fill the water reservoir with a mixture of equal parts white vinegar and water, and run a brewing cycle without coffee grounds. This process will help eliminate mineral buildup. Afterward, run a couple of cycles with plain water to flush the system, ensuring no vinegar taste remains.

What does it mean when the “clean” light is on?

When the “clean” light on your Mr. Coffee machine illuminates, it indicates that the coffee maker requires descaling. This light serves as a reminder to remove mineral deposits and buildup that can affect the machine’s performance. It’s important not to ignore this warning, as prolonged use without descaling may lead to more severe damage.

To address this, you can use a descaling solution designed for coffee machines or a simple vinegar and water mixture. Fill the reservoir with the solution, initiate a brewing cycle, and then rinse the machine by running multiple cycles with fresh water afterward. This process helps restore your machine’s functionality and prolongs its lifespan.

Why is my Mr. Coffee machine making a strange noise?

Unusual noises coming from your Mr. Coffee machine can be a cause for concern, and they often indicate an underlying issue. Common sounds include grinding or rattling noises, which may signify that coffee grounds are clogged in the filter basket, preventing proper water flow. If this is the case, turn off the machine, remove the filter basket, and clean it thoroughly.

Alternatively, strange noises may be due to air bubbles forming in the water reservoir or within the machine’s plumbing. If you suspect this, try running a cycle with just water to purge any trapped air. If the noises persist even after cleaning and water flushing, it may be beneficial to consult the user manual or contact customer service for further troubleshooting.
